Overview

Understanding Belenus is an illuminating exploration of the Celtic Sun God whose light bridges the worlds of myth, magic, and modern spiritual practice. Revered across ancient Europe for his healing power, brilliance, and vitality, Belenus represents the eternal flame of renewal that burns within nature and the human soul. This book guides the reader through a radiant journey into his mysteries, offering both historical insight and personal connection through witchcraft and spiritual practice. Within these pages, you will discover the origins of Belenus in Celtic lore, the evolution of his worship from Gaul to Britain and Ireland, and his place within the rhythms of the sun and the turning seasons. The text moves seamlessly between myth and practice, showing how his light manifests in both hemispheres and how the cycles of dawn and dusk mirror the inner cycles of awakening and transformation within every practitioner. The first part of the book delves into the stories and legends surrounding Belenus, tracing his ancient roots and exploring how he became the shining heart of Celtic devotion. It examines his role as healer, protector, and bringer of illumination, while reflecting on how his solar energy continues to inspire contemporary witchcraft. The tone is personal and reflective, inviting the reader into a living dialogue with this god of light. Following the mythic introduction, Understanding Belenus provides complete correspondences to integrate his energy into magical practice. Each section explores the tarot, zodiac, elements, herbs, colors, crystals, animals, and planetary links that align with his solar essence. Every correspondence has been balanced between Northern and Southern Hemispheres, ensuring that practitioners across the world can attune to his power in rhythm with their local sun cycles. The heart of the work lies in the rituals. Two complete invocation ceremonies invite the reader to call upon Belenus in reverence and partnership, while two evocation rituals offer advanced methods of drawing his presence outward into sacred space. Dreamwork chapters teach how to receive solar guidance through sleep and intuition, and shadow work reveals the deeper healing that comes when light and darkness are balanced within the soul. Further chapters explore Belenus through the lens of Jungian archetypes, comparing him to solar figures such as Apollo and Lugh, and reflecting on his symbolic presence within the human psyche. The text then moves into his modern expressions in pop culture, tracing how the ancient sun god continues to appear in film, games, literature, and music, still shining as an enduring symbol of vitality, heroism, and enlightenment. The book concludes with a recordable guided meditation script designed for personal or ritual use, followed by a reflective afterword and a full list of references. Written in a voice that blends scholarship with mysticism, Understanding Belenus is not just a study of a Celtic god but an invitation to walk within his light. For those drawn to the magic of the sun, to the renewal of spirit, and to the timeless wisdom of Celtic witchcraft, this book offers a warm and transformative companion on the path of illumination.
